Good coffee has a vocabulary, and most of it points at one idea: getting water to pull flavor out of the grounds evenly. Here are the terms worth knowing, grouped by where they come up.

Extraction and strength

  • Extraction — water dissolving flavor out of the grounds. Too little tastes sour and thin; too much tastes bitter; balanced is the goal. The master concept behind everything else. See why grind size changes extraction.
  • Under-extraction — not enough flavor pulled out: sour, salty, weak. Usually too coarse a grind, too short a brew, or water too cool.
  • Over-extraction — too much pulled out: bitter, harsh, drying. Usually too fine a grind, too long a brew, or water too hot.
  • Strength — how concentrated the cup is (how much dissolved coffee per unit of water). Set mostly by the coffee-to-water ratio. Not the same as extraction: a cup can be strong and under-extracted.
  • TDS (total dissolved solids) — the percentage of the brew that’s dissolved coffee, a precise measure of strength. Balanced brewed coffee is roughly 1.15–1.45%.

Grind

  • Particle distribution — the spread of grind sizes in a batch. A tight, uniform distribution extracts evenly; a wide one tastes muddy. This is the whole case for a burr grinder over a blade.
  • Fines — the smallest particles, coffee dust. A few are normal; too many over-extract (bitterness) and clog filters.
  • Boulders — oversized chunks. Water can’t reach their centers, so they under-extract and add sourness.
  • Grind retention — coffee left stuck inside the grinder after grinding. High retention means stale grounds mixing into your next fresh dose.
  • Burr alignment — how parallel and true a grinder’s two burrs sit. Good alignment gives a tighter particle distribution; poor alignment widens it.

Brewing

  • Bloom — the foaming when hot water first hits fresh grounds, as roasting CO₂ escapes. A short “bloom pour” and pause lets the gas out so the main pour saturates evenly. Central to pour-over.
  • Degassing — fresh-roasted beans releasing CO₂ over days after roasting. Very fresh coffee can brew unevenly because the gas pushes water away; a few days’ rest helps.
  • Agitation / turbulence — stirring or pouring force that moves the grounds around, which speeds and evens extraction. Too much can over-extract; too little leaves dry pockets.
  • Channeling — water rushing through one path in the coffee bed instead of soaking it evenly, so part over-extracts and part under-extracts. Fought with an even grind and even wetting.
  • Drawdown — the time it takes the last water to drain through a pour-over bed. A very slow drawdown often means too fine a grind or clogging fines; very fast means too coarse.
  • Immersion vs. percolation — the two ways to brew. Immersion steeps grounds in a body of water (French press, cold brew); percolation flows water through a bed (pour-over, drip).

Espresso terms (in brief)

  • Dose / yield / ratio — the grams of grounds in (dose), grams of liquid out (yield), and their ratio (commonly around 1:2). How espresso is portioned, instead of by the pot.
  • Pre-infusion — a gentle wetting of the puck before full pressure, which reduces channeling.
  • Crema — the reddish-brown foam on a fresh espresso shot, from emulsified oils and CO₂.

Why the vocabulary is worth it

None of these terms are decoration — each one names a lever you can actually pull. Knowing that “muddy” coffee is really fines over-extracting from a wide particle distribution tells you the fix (a better, more even grind), where “my coffee tastes bad” doesn’t. Start with the two that move the cup most: grind size and the coffee-to-water ratio.
